About Renaissance Middle School
Renaissance Middle School serves 960 students in grades 6-8 in Fairburn, Georgia, offering a substantial middle school experience with a manageable 15:1 student-teacher ratio and 64 full-time equivalent teachers. The school demonstrates solid academic performance, earning a 7.3 out of 10 MySchoolScout rating and ranking in the 75th percentile statewide at #562 out of 2,271 Georgia schools. Students show particular strength in mathematics, with 53% achieving proficiency or above across grade levels, while English Language Arts performance stands at 35% proficient or above.
The school's overall academic score of 7.9 reflects its commitment to student achievement and growth. Renaissance Middle School draws families from a stable community where the median household income reaches $83,756 and home values average $251,800. The surrounding area shows strong educational values, with 35% of residents holding bachelor's degrees or higher, and maintains a relatively low poverty rate of 10.7%.
The school's rural setting near Fairburn provides students with a quieter learning environment while remaining connected to the broader Atlanta metropolitan area, offering families the benefits of both small-town atmosphere and access to urban opportunities.

Performance Trends
Math proficiency has improved from 16% (2019) to 24.3% (2024). Reading/ELA proficiency has improved from 25% (2019) to 35.2% (2024).

Community Profile
The community surrounding Renaissance Middle School has a median household income of $92,681. It is an area where 36%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$281,300, with a median rent of $1,751/month. The local poverty rate of 9.7% is relatively low. The average commute for residents is 32 minutes.
